用c语言写一段至少使用了3个简单函数的程序
时间: 2024-10-11 16:07:22 浏览: 25
在C语言中,我们可以创建一个简单的程序,涉及三个基础功能:输入、计算和输出。这里以一个简单的计算器为例,包括加法、减法和乘法函数:
1. **定义加法函数**[^1]:
```c
int add(int a, int b) {
return a + b;
}
```
2. **定义减法函数**:
```c
int subtract(int a, int b) {
return a - b;
}
```
3. **定义乘法函数**:
```c
int multiply(int a, int b) {
return a * b;
}
```
你可以将这些函数组合在一起,创建一个主程序,让用户输入两个数并选择运算:
```c
#include <stdio.h>
// ... (上述函数)
int main() {
int num1, num2;
char operation;
printf("Enter first number: ");
scanf("%d", &num1);
printf("Enter second number: ");
scanf("%d", &num2);
printf("Choose an operation (+, -, *): ");
scanf(" %c", &operation);
switch(operation) {
case '+':
printf("Result: %d\n", add(num1, num2));
break;
case '-':
printf("Result: %d\n", subtract(num1, num2));
break;
case '*':
printf("Result: %d\n", multiply(num1, num2));
break;
default:
printf("Invalid operation.\n");
}
return 0;
}
```
这个程序展示了如何利用C语言的基本结构和函数来完成简单的数学操作。
阅读全文